From patchwork Thu Oct 5 15:56:02 2023 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Peter Griffin X-Patchwork-Id: 13410232 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 9B136E92719 for ; Thu, 5 Oct 2023 15:58:17 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ender: Content-Transfer-Encoding:Content-Type:List-Subscribe:List-Help:List-Post: List-Archive:List-Unsubscribe:List-Id:MIME-Version:References:In-Reply-To: Message-ID:Date:Subject:Cc:To:From:Reply-To:Content-ID:Content-Description: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ID: List-Owner; bh=HhdYNsg0kwAyACiQKc4z66F+jvOKADZg8oUgPhzWH8s=; b=UoveT5pvAAWx+m ZYkyLx8oFlduY0vMcOAIbXbZGem2v7w/qEzLfmWBDeo+p2w8rSpg9GPq3OoE1EXWemV2EaopafQjD ENwsnncnrailJuhMksx40OX5WDsfrZnuzGWN0MsatQydsmySdtdXhWcDa85PO53orBW82THfhZfGs p2T+TRSyeUF3Eet9ARSN4b2HLl+o1nAXpLC0kCh6MOh5U/7O72I1/rQWuc08Hx1LX3i9DHuFBTidn S7AmMT/mohTwJmgtvCTc/PXz2k3z7vyNE6kDc0X7PvMUPWLWBIeAhUWpcVFkgcchfeUVsoGMSv+Qx 2TJvTGPJdLZqnlBnMBbQ==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.96 #2 (Red Hat Linux)) id 1qoQjL-003xO1-27; Thu, 05 Oct 2023 15:57:39 +0000 Received: from mail-wm1-x32b.google.com ([2a00:1450:4864:20::32b]) by bombadil.infradead.org with esmtps (Exim 4.96 #2 (Red Hat Linux)) id 1qoQjD-003xEn-0r for linux-arm-kernel@lists.infradead.org; Thu, 05 Oct 2023 15:57:34 +0000 Received: by mail-wm1-x32b.google.com with SMTP id 5b1f17b1804b1-40572aeb73cso9999535e9.3 for ; Thu, 05 Oct 2023 08:57:27 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; t=1696521446; x=1697126246; darn=lists.infradead.org;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:from:to:cc:subject:date :message-id:reply-to; bh=xm1Xoms6oZd6xtVAii0x+Ehd7QscBFZjC7N/3rM4L+E=; b=rdA3TByrETKBE5c0VXjhL0y3TaD8QvmJEOl6SlKxsCHOwDvV4rx2apKa8125fFNmUp t7jKeDpO7w1K7+H7gauLFdFLYcKY3OclUU4RMGNWLxsjtkBCRV9u4/SG6r+tswrZwSIu iUwhCkCfJfQtHR5l2QD7DpKrhQVB/S169PDJmHYAFowrUvMWadXst8MSS2L1k8eOqhuR KN3WC6OiV1MX36NbvRWpKQzb/wd1ELa7hZblM3HQ5uxd/YmgCgom1mPqJFIktmQiZ2/q nNLqPicV48e1Xgvx/vAcfJKw9ABacvi9gVRbVMDvO4rMGd+tZua3nPbSim/xBdWA/Mtg Nj3Q==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1696521446; x=1697126246;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=xm1Xoms6oZd6xtVAii0x+Ehd7QscBFZjC7N/3rM4L+E=; b=UeCvNX7FkQWhF2tjcfO5GRM7hiW0pkO4oU4dasF8oEw0op+z+M45Dcmk9kJmrOYsQn gmWpdDDq22DkJWtByb4cXUuOqHSyIaC9IXuLoc+ywF24491SQYi74UpFxHT38PT+3LJc 6f+nDvtsO3sNeh9eECnKXErbpA7PmAVcoYvqj/cocYGL/dxZKpTmd7TTdNeMv3BzyGVF 6CP2/VJgVKASMbJSTn49Cl8dmKGAJ7qqbro9M7LWXzgGr/Fh1gACG6yGHU9QH98hVUli WFXTy6YCzrowyxMR1IkZBljaRAi/KjPHkSzxet4gGyWzeMFZF3KXILit7V0NILaC9hAs qFWg== X-Gm-Message-State: AOJu0YzVU2mOBnaqfG4sxUt66dRdhoqYtZ2F59KlKIpuIcDrJJMUGbx4 rt/3n7TpF/OnR5iWEMJfaTmdAQ== X-Google-Smtp-Source: AGHT+IEMvnjwfd4IeLtIJsxbXTd4pMr2IsgDm+E4xxpemwktFFHqJeH+cuxPlOWDyzgeNbQFbEBaMA== X-Received: by 2002:a5d:4c4a:0:b0:322:478b:2be9 with SMTP id n10-20020a5d4c4a000000b00322478b2be9mr5294165wrt.25.1696521446692; Thu, 05 Oct 2023 08:57:26 -0700 (PDT) Received: from gpeter-l.lan (host-92-12-225-146.as13285.net. [92.12.225.146]) by smtp.gmail.com with ESMTPSA id t9-20020a5d4609000000b0031f8a59dbeasm2084336wrq.62.2023.10.05.08.57.25 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Thu, 05 Oct 2023 08:57:26 -0700 (PDT) From: Peter Griffin To: robh+dt@kernel.org, krzysztof.kozlowski+dt@linaro.org, mturquette@baylibre.com, conor+dt@kernel.org, sboyd@kernel.org, tomasz.figa@gmail.com, s.nawrocki@samsung.com, linus.walleij@linaro.org, wim@linux-watchdog.org, linux@roeck-us.net, catalin.marinas@arm.com, will@kernel.org, arnd@arndb.de, olof@lixom.net, cw00.choi@samsung.com Cc: peter.griffin@linaro.org, tudor.ambarus@linaro.org, andre.draszik@linaro.org, semen.protsenko@linaro.org, soc@kernel.org, devicetree@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-samsung-soc@vger.kernel.org, linux-clk@vger.kernel.org, linux-gpio@vger.kernel.org, linux-watchdog@vger.kernel.org Subject: [PATCH 05/21] dt-bindings: watchdog: Document Google gs101 & gs201 watchdog bindings Date: Thu, 5 Oct 2023 16:56:02 +0100 Message-ID: <20231005155618.700312-6-peter.griffin@linaro.org> X-Mailer: git-send-email 2.42.0.582.g8ccd20d70d-goog In-Reply-To: <20231005155618.700312-1-peter.griffin@linaro.org> References: <20231005155618.700312-1-peter.griffin@linaro.org> MIME-Version: 1.0 X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20231005_085731_309922_2EDD57C1 X-CRM114-Status: GOOD ( 11.47 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+linux-arm-kernel=archiver.kernel.org@lists.infradead.org Add the "google,gs101-wdt" and "google,gs201-wdt" compatibles to the dt-schema documentation. gs101 SoC has two CPU clusters and each cluster has its own dedicated watchdog timer (similar to exynos850 and exynosautov9 SoCs). These WDT instances are controlled using different bits in PMU registers. Signed-off-by: Peter Griffin --- .../devicetree/bindings/watchdog/samsung-wdt.yaml | 10 ++++++++-- 1 file changed, 8 insertions(+), 2 deletions(-) diff --git a/Documentation/devicetree/bindings/watchdog/samsung-wdt.yaml b/Documentation/devicetree/bindings/watchdog/samsung-wdt.yaml index 8fb6656ba0c2..30f5949037fc 100644 --- a/Documentation/devicetree/bindings/watchdog/samsung-wdt.yaml +++ b/Documentation/devicetree/bindings/watchdog/samsung-wdt.yaml @@ -24,6 +24,8 @@ properties: - samsung,exynos7-wdt # for Exynos7 - samsung,exynos850-wdt # for Exynos850 - samsung,exynosautov9-wdt # for Exynosautov9 + - google,gs101-wdt # for Google gs101 + - google,gs201-wdt # for Google gs101 reg: maxItems: 1 @@ -42,13 +44,13 @@ properties: samsung,cluster-index: $ref: /schemas/types.yaml#/definitions/uint32 description: - Index of CPU cluster on which watchdog is running (in case of Exynos850) + Index of CPU cluster on which watchdog is running (in case of Exynos850 or Google gsx01) samsung,syscon-phandle: $ref: /schemas/types.yaml#/definitions/phandle description: Phandle to the PMU system controller node (in case of Exynos5250, - Exynos5420, Exynos7 and Exynos850). + Exynos5420, Exynos7, Exynos850 and gsx01). required: - compatible @@ -69,6 +71,8 @@ allOf: - samsung,exynos7-wdt - samsung,exynos850-wdt - samsung,exynosautov9-wdt + - google,gs101-wdt + - google,gs201-wdt then: required: - samsung,syscon-phandle @@ -79,6 +83,8 @@ allOf: enum: - samsung,exynos850-wdt - samsung,exynosautov9-wdt + - google,gs101-wdt + - google,gs201-wdt then: properties: clocks: